Words containing 鼻子
- 哭鼻子kū bí zito snivel (usually humorous)
- 挖鼻子wā bí zito pick one's nose
- 牛鼻子niú bí zikey point; crux; (old) Daoist (facetious)
- 白鼻子bái bí zicunning or sly person
- 老鼻子lǎo bí zimany
- 大红鼻子dà hóng bí zirhinophyma (red nose, often related to rosacea or excessive alcohol); brandy nose
- 牵着鼻子走qiān zhe bí zi zǒuto lead by the nose
- 蹬鼻子上脸dēng bí zi shàng liǎnlit. to climb all over sb; fig. to take advantage of sb's weakness
- 抹一鼻子灰mǒ yī bí zi huīlit. to rub one's nose with dust; to suffer a snub; to meet with a rebuff
- 碰一鼻子灰pèng yī bí zi huīlit. to have one's nose rubbed in the dirt; fig. to meet with a sharp rebuff
- 横挑鼻子竖挑眼héng tiāo bí zi shù tiāo yǎnto pick on sth incessantly (idiom); to criticize right and left
